Cloud risks: sensitive legal documents in 2026

Storing sensitive legal documents in the cloud exposes legal firms and departments to two distinct categories of risks: technical vulnerabilities and regulatory conflicts. The GDPR imposes strict security and traceability obligations, while the American CLOUD Act can force a cloud provider to disclose data covered by professional secrecy, even hosted in Europe. Cloud risks related to sensitive legal documents are not limited to a simple cybersecurity issue. They engage the ethical responsibility of professionals and expose organizations to heavy financial sanctions.

What are the legal and regulatory risks linked to the cloud for sensitive documents?

The CLOUD Act is the most underestimated threat in legal cloud environments. This American law authorizes American authorities to require an American cloud provider to communicate stored data, regardless of their geographic location. American laws create a conflict of jurisdictions difficult to resolve without solid technical solutions. This conflict places European firms in an untenable position: respect European law or obey an American injunction.

The Proskauer Rose incident in 2023 concretely illustrates this risk. A misconfigured Azure server exposed 184,000 confidential files. This incident demonstrates that the flaw does not always come from an external attack, but from a misconfiguration of a consumer cloud service.

Contractual compliance via a data processing agreement (DPA) does not neutralize CLOUD Act risk. Only sovereign architecture with customer-controlled encryption offers effective legal protection.

Regulatory risks linked to GDPR add to this exposure. Here are the most commonly overlooked obligations in cloud environments:

  • Processing register: mandatory for any organization processing sensitive data or employing more than 250 employees, under Article 30 of the GDPR.
  • Notification of violation: any leak must be reported to the CNIL within 72 hours of its discovery.
  • Limitation of transfers outside the EU: any transfer to a third country must be based on adequate guarantees, often absent in standard cloud contracts.
  • Rights of data subjects: data contained in legal files often includes personal data of third parties, subject to access and erasure rights.

The risk associated with artificial intelligence tools amplifies these vulnerabilities. Since 2024, the National Bar Council has recommended never entering identifying data into non-compliant AI tools. This recommendation remains largely ignored in the daily practice of teams.

What technical measures should be strengthened to secure sensitive documents in the cloud?

Securing legal documents in the cloud is based on four technical pillars. Each addresses a specific vulnerability identified in real incidents.

1. Customer Managed Keys: Standard encryption provided by the cloud provider is insufficient. If the supplier holds the keys, he may be legally obliged to disclose them. The client encryption technically blocks third-party access, including in the event of an American legal injunction.

2. SecNumCloud certified sovereign hosting: cloud operators certified by ANSSI, such as OVHcloud, Outscale or Bleu, offer less exposure to non-European influences. This certification guarantees that the data remains under French and European jurisdiction.

3. Dynamic classification of documents: controls based on data classification and real-time inspection are more effective than traditional perimeter approaches. A document classified as “confidential” automatically triggers access and sharing restrictions.

4. Logging and traceability of access: each access to a sensitive document must be recorded with timestamp, user identity and action performed. This logging is essential in the event of a CNIL control or internal audit.

5. Data Protection Impact Analysis (DPIA): AIPD is essential for any risk tool, in particular AI solutions dealing with legal files. It makes it possible to identify flaws before deployment and to document corrective measures.

Pro tip: Before signing a contract with a cloud provider, systematically check three points: the physical location of the servers, the identity of the parent company (American or not), and the encryption key management policy. These three elements determine your actual exposure to the CLOUD Act.

Article 32 of the GDPR imposes technical measures adapted to the level of risk, including encryption, strong authentication and incident response plans. These measures are not optional. They constitute the minimum basis expected by the CNIL during an inspection.

How to manage the risks linked to Shadow AI in the processing of legal documents?

Shadow AI refers to the use of AI tools not approved by IT management, often at the initiative of the employees themselves. This phenomenon is particularly dangerous in legal environments, where every piece of data transmitted to an external tool can constitute a violation of professional secrecy.

Risk factors specific to consumer AI tools include:

  • Model training: some AI tools use the data entered to improve their models. A confidential contract copied into a prompt can thus feed a third-party system.
  • Lack of traceability: exchanges with uncontrolled AI tools are not logged by the organization's information system.
  • Algorithmic biases: in the processing of HR or recruitment files, biases present in the training data can produce discriminatory recommendations, making the employer liable.
  • Leaks via prompts: identifying personal data transmitted in a prompt constitutes a data transfer within the meaning of the GDPR, often without a valid legal basis.

The employees often use uncontrolled AI tools, exposing sensitive data without being aware of it. This risk is heightened in legal environments where confidentiality is an ethical obligation, not simply a good practice.

Pro tip: Set up a whitelist of approved AI tools and train your teams in pseudonymization of data before using an external tool. Pseudonymization replaces identifying data with codes, making the document usable by AI without exposing the people concerned.

The Shadow AI poses a growing challenge in legal circles, where sensitive data passes via uncontrolled prompts. The most effective technical response combines detection of unauthorized uses and systematic anonymization or pseudonymization before AI processing.

What are the regulatory obligations in terms of compliance and audit?

The regulatory obligations applicable to legal professionals processing data in the cloud are specific and binding. The following table summarizes the main requirements and their practical translation.

Regulatory obligationLegal basisPractical implementation
Record of processing activitiesArticle 30 GDPRDocument each processing: purpose, categories of data, retention period, recipients
Security measures adapted to the riskArticle 32 GDPREncryption, multi-factor authentication, logging, incident response plan
Impact Analysis (AIPD)Article 35 GDPRMandatory for any high-risk processing, in particular via AI or extraterritorial cloud
Breach NotificationArticle 33 GDPRReport to the CNIL within 72 hours, with description of the incident and measures taken
Supervision of transfers outside the EUArticles 44 to 49 GDPRStandard contractual clauses, adequacy decision, or refusal of transfer

The CNIL has significantly tightened its sanctions. The cumulative fines exceeded 100 million euros in 2024. This trend confirms that non-compliance is no longer a theoretical risk but a concrete financial risk.

The processing register is mandatory for any organization processing sensitive data or employing more than 250 employees. This document must be kept up to date and presented immediately in the event of an inspection. Legal departments that delegate this responsibility without supervision expose the organization to the risk of direct sanction.

GDPR compliance is also an operational advantage. An organization that controls its document lifecycles reduces its incident management costs and improves customer confidence. compliance obligations become a lever of differentiation when integrated into business processes rather than treated as an administrative constraint.

For IT managers, the integration of these requirements requires automated solutions capable of generating the processing register, detecting access anomalies and producing audit reports. A zero storage architecture mechanically reduces the exposure surface by not retaining any data after processing.

What fifteen years in the field taught me about legal cloud risks

Most legal professionals I meet believe that their contract with a cloud provider protects them. This is false. A well-drafted DPA does not withstand an injunction from the US Department of Justice. I've seen firms sign 40-page contracts with impeccable confidentiality clauses, then store their data with an operator whose head office is based in Seattle. Contractual protection ends where American law begins.

What concerns me more is the Shadow AI. The employees do not have bad intentions. They are looking to save time, and mainstream AI tools are effective. But every prompt containing a customer name, file number or contract clause is an uncontrolled data transfer. In a law firm, this may constitute a violation of professional secrecy. In an HR department, this can expose employee data without legal basis.

My concrete recommendation: start by mapping real AI uses in your teams before deploying a policy. You will be surprised at what you discover. Then, choose an architecture that pseudonymizes data before it reaches an AI tool, without blocking the teams' work. Safety that slows down too much is bypassed. Transparent security is respected.

Regulatory monitoring is the third pillar that is often neglected. The GDPR is evolving, the AI ​​Act is entering into progressive application, and the CNIL regularly publishes sectoral recommendations. An annual audit of your processing log and cloud contracts is not a luxury. This is the minimum to avoid a sanction during an unannounced inspection.

Frequently asked questions

What is the CLOUD Act and why does it concern European firms?

The CLOUD Act is an American law that authorizes American authorities to require an American cloud provider to communicate data, regardless of their location. A European firm using a cloud service from an American operator is therefore exposed to this obligation, even if its data is hosted in France.

Is data encryption enough to protect legal documents in the cloud?

Encryption is insufficient if the cloud provider holds the keys. Only encryption managed by the customer (Customer Managed Keys) guarantees that the provider cannot access the content, even under legal duress.

What is Shadow AI and how to detect it in a legal organization?

Shadow AI refers to the use of AI tools not approved by IT management. To detect it, audit outgoing network flows and question your teams about their actual practices. A whitelist policy of approved tools, combined with a pseudonymization solution, reduces this risk at the source.

Is the processing register mandatory for a law firm?

Yes. Article 30 of the GDPR imposes this register on any organization processing sensitive data. Law firms process sensitive data by nature and must keep this document up to date, under penalty of CNIL sanctions.

How does pseudonymization reduce the risks associated with AI processing of sensitive documents?

Pseudonymization replaces identifying data with codes before the document reaches an AI tool. AI processing is carried out on a document devoid of directly identifiable personal data, thus reducing the risk of violation of the GDPR and professional secrecy.
